Type
ORACLE
Validation date
2023-10-19 11:32: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.03723,
    "usd": 0.0393
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00017728ABC259BA82E1419C4EEF4BD4C19BE98F8212E03C241F247BDD2D2756D29A

Previous signature

1709F4B8612BF37A5E87DC5CAE03DAD2C531EFB99B2EE4FE228316D5A5D2449339E3B9199271FFA5C2B5B11FFF7B18015CEA32A2A3CCC4D77A600EB439EE3900

Origin signature

30450220569C0A617B509A4D13803CBD40E223C092EA96737BDB732B590161DE98409EF3022100950C159A290A8D1252A3D00AC1C7CC9E79ACE769DA8CEB5220750822CEE5BD8D

Proof of work

010104E0A019BD028F9689146FD0C9573265AC14668F06BBD6E0834DE10F1A7CC7AF85C0CF2B05BD8084AC40AEEBEE94D0C19BE10DB6BCF567F892396E78CB9E489A4C

Proof of integrity

00A93945E0536F561CEBA8D550BF54FD48506BED40DDDF2B493DD5AC7D853489B9

Coordinator signature

C76F7FBAD151A26022EAB083ACEBD8BA3EA6519598E239963A2339AEFA49D2D1A4D3357E57CAADBF5B7F7C21E3CA32222B2670102B85FE4010FCF7A3B4FB9D0B

Validator #1 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#1 signature

F5ACDB62EB510B4057E8930F52E5F531A22121C802C84A7FE9E152F030CF282BFD413B96DA4913BA7D1783A0309FA5199A5BD24EE1CB0A236AC9E99D482AB90F

Validator #2 public key

0001A0101DDDC4C6FB500F257BFE9CC82F8CE1AD3A938E43AA71D9431ABDA8ECCB97

Validator #2 signature

3C13DE41A1532B5F2E806F2BF423EACA15475274A3B416C553DAC2E8220C647F6D38A63CC33CE58032518F6C69D2A0F0BE9FDDCDE93CA07A3ABA75FF43D14903